Transaction 16dde5130626052713073c050cd17471d795302a3bcbfa91e46f37fb4c181d3a
1 Input
1 Output
-
16dde5130626052713073c050cd17471d795302a3bcbfa91e46f37fb4c181d3a:0
- value
- 3318958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 54f401d43859a87d1eb47a414b3a05bf30667eb0 OP_EQUAL
- address
- 39SCza5Xnf1qkAkWR6TgRgHE727WoHaRNF